Transaction 5faff20970137c0aa44aee8894517bd80955d8068747fc02dda220dc0e76a0b0
1 Input
1 Output
-
5faff20970137c0aa44aee8894517bd80955d8068747fc02dda220dc0e76a0b0:0
- value
- 34947
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94eb9d3a326b9675362065b1b9261e86471156e5 OP_EQUAL
- address
- 3FGSBhDKkfiRh1cf1PL2m8bStEeA2GdXTw